Miguel Cabrera deserves a shot at the MLB 13 The Show cover

It's almost that time where baseball fans can begin voting on the cover athlete for the best-selling baseball game on the market (and maybe the only one this year), MLB 13 The Show. This year, fans will have the option to vote for one of four athletes to grace the cover of Sony's upcoming baseball game.

Based on the voting page, it looks like four athletes will be eligible. Three of them — Andrew McCutchen, Bryce Harper, and CC Sabathia — have already been revealed. Andrew McCutchen was the latest of the group to be announced, but the fourth still remains a mystery. We don't know when Sony will unveil the fourth contender, but it better be Miguel Cabrera.

Last season, Miguel Cabrera led the AL with 44 home runs, 139 RBIs, and .330 batting average, earning the Triple Crown. That's no easy feat, considering the last player to do so was Carl Yastrzemski in 1967. On top of that, Cabrera was named the AL's Most Valuable Player, beating out rookie sensation Mike Trout.

Ultimately, the Detroit Tigers failed, as a team, in their goal of winning the World Series. That's not something that should affect Cabrera in eligibility, however. With stats and achievements like that, how could Sony possibly pass him up?
